Pennsylvania Statutes
§ 13911 — Deputies
The coroner may appoint a deputy to act in the coroner's place and may appoint staff to positions established in accordance with section 14723 (relating to number and compensation of officers, deputies, assistants, clerks and employees and revisions of salary schedules) as the coroner determines. A deputy shall have the same powers as the coroner.
